Researchers have confirmed south Florida findings of one of the “World’s … WebAug 6, 2024 · The Hammerhead Predatory Worm (Bipalium sp) is an invasive predatory worm species that came to the US from Southeast Asia. It is believed to have arrived in other countries, including the US, in the soil of nursery plants.
